资料介绍
在本辅导教材中,将重点讲解如何将一个设计项目物理地实现于FPGA 芯片中。我们将展示如何用手工的方法选择器件封装的引脚,并且把这些引脚用做威廉希尔官方网站 的输入和输出信号,此外还将描述如何使用Quartus II 编程器模块把编译完的威廉希尔官方网站 传送到所选择的FPGA芯片中。
D.1 分配引脚
在附录C的例子中,器件的引脚是由编译器自动分配给输入和输出信号的。在某些场合,设计者需要用手工将某个引脚分配给威廉希尔官方网站 的某个信号。例如,包含FPGA芯片的威廉希尔官方网站 板也许需要将来自于该FPGA芯片的某些引脚用硬线连接到其他元件, 诸如开关或者发光二极管(LED )等。为了利用这些硬线的连接点,设计者必须具有将器件的某几个引脚分配给设计的某几个信号使用的能力。
为了用手工分配引脚,有必要指定所选用的芯片类型。在C.1.1 节我们已经做过这件事,当时曾选用EP2C35F672C6 FPGA 芯片来实现逻辑威廉希尔官方网站 ,如图C-2 所示。再次打开名为example_verilog 的项目。
在C.1.4节,我们曾经用芯片布局器( Chip Planner )来检查项目example_verilog 编译后生成的威廉希尔官方网站 。正如图C-6 和图C-7所示的那样,该芯片布局器展示了FPGA的输入/输出单元,通常将这些排列在芯片四周的单元称为引脚垫(pad)。为了看清楚这些引脚垫是如何对应于FPGA芯片封装的引脚的,可以使用引脚布局工具( Pin Planner tool )。选择Assignments》PinPlanner ,打开如图D-1 所示的窗口。为了使显示的窗口与给出的图一致,可能需要将观察(View )菜单下的某些设置项启动或者关闭。图D-1中启动的设置项为: View》Show》PackageTop、View》Show》Show Fitter Placements 和View》All Pins List 。
图D-1 上部的图像表示从型号为EP2C35F672C6 的芯片上部往下看去所看到的芯片封装。虽然在这个窗口中有许多信息可以利用,但只是为了分配引脚的目的,没有必要考察细节。引脚的位置用行和列标记,行用字母标记,而列用数字标记。例如,最上面一行第5列的引脚称为引脚A5 ,最下面一行第5列的引脚称为AF5 。用于编译生成威廉希尔官方网站 的引脚以颜色区分。在引脚的符号上移动鼠标,从打开的提示框可以看到分配给该引脚的信号名(若提示工具没有启动,则选择Tools》Options ,然后将Tooltip 设置项修改为Pin Planner (引脚布局) )。描述不同引脚符号的图例可以通过选择View》Pin Legend Window 打开。
对本辅导教材而言,假设由项目example_verilog 生成的威廉希尔官方网站 将在DE2教学开发板上实现,这是一块基于Altera 公司FPGA芯片的线路板。DE2教学开发板如图D-2所示。这块功能强大的开发板具有许多功能,我们的简单设计将只使用该线路板底边的几个开关和发光二极管。威廉希尔官方网站 的输入x1、x2和x3将分配给名为SW[0] 、SW[1] 和SW[2] 的三个触发器(乒乓开关) ,这三个开关分别连接到FPGA的引脚N25、N26 和P25。威廉希尔官方网站 的输出f连接到引脚AE22 ,它将被连接到绿色的发光二极管LEDG[0] 。
- WTR050语音录放芯片中文资料下载 2次下载
- FPGA-SoC芯片中EDAC模块的设计与实现
- FPGA_ASIC-S698MSoC芯片中EDAC模块的设计与实现
- 毫米波芯片中金丝带键合互联性能比较综述 20次下载
- 基于FPGA芯片的软硬件平台的使用 20次下载
- 基于新型FPGA的FFT设计与实现 47次下载
- 基于双接口NFC芯片的FPGA验证系统 17次下载
- N930x芯片中文数据手册 33次下载
- DAC0832芯片中文数据资料 47次下载
- 如何使用FPGA实现顺序形态图像处理器的硬件实现 8次下载
- 如何使用FPGA实现节能型可升级异步FIFO 16次下载
- 使用FPGA VHDL实现电子点餐项目设计的参考实例资料合集 18次下载
- 使用FPGA和模块化设计方法实现UART的设计论文 10次下载
- ISD2560语音芯片中文资料 0次下载
- 芯片的fpga实现及仿真 13次下载
- fpga能实现什么功能 958次阅读
- FPGA芯片中的触发器是什么?它有哪些用处? 739次阅读
- 常见的fpga芯片有哪些 1089次阅读
- fpga芯片和人工智能芯片的区别 868次阅读
- fpga芯片工作原理 fpga芯片有哪些型号 1093次阅读
- fpga与芯片的区别 1166次阅读
- 关于FPGA的开源项目介绍 1161次阅读
- 如何擦除mcu芯片中的灰尘 1078次阅读
- 从C 到 matlab 到 FPGA,如何实现CNN的项目 2363次阅读
- 基于FPGA芯片和SOPC技术实现水文测报通信系统的设计 1988次阅读
- 基于FPGA的CPCI系统设计和实现方案 2701次阅读
- 一文读懂eFPGA 选择是要注意的四个步骤 2197次阅读
- 基于FPGA异步串行通信接口模块设计与实现 5416次阅读
- FPGA的过去,现在和未来 6386次阅读
- 浅析FPGA芯片中丰富的布线资源 3618次阅读
下载排行
本周
- 1开关电源设计原理手册
- 1.83 MB | 4次下载 | 免费
- 2PL4807单节锂离子电池充电器中文手册
- 1.36 MB | 2次下载 | 免费
- 3智能小车proteus仿真+C源程序
- 0.02 MB | 1次下载 | 免费
- 4TMR技术在电流传感器中的应用
- 616.47 KB | 1次下载 | 免费
- 5BQ769142技术参考手册
- 2.99MB | 1次下载 | 免费
- 6CBM8605_8606_8608-运算放大器【中文排版】-202406271735
- 2.70 MB | 1次下载 | 免费
- 701-07-06-CBM8655_CBM8656精密运算放大器
- 4.49 MB | 1次下载 | 免费
- 8LLC 威廉希尔官方网站 基本原理分析及公式推导
- 551.94 KB | 1次下载 | 免费
本月
- 1XL4015+LM358恒压恒流威廉希尔官方网站 图
- 0.38 MB | 155次下载 | 1 积分
- 2PCB布线和布局威廉希尔官方网站 设计规则
- 0.40 MB | 45次下载 | 免费
- 3GB/T4706.1-2024 家用和类似用途电器的安全第1部分:通用要求
- 7.43 MB | 14次下载 | 1 积分
- 4智能门锁原理图
- 0.39 MB | 13次下载 | 免费
- 5JESD79-5C_v1.30-2024 内存技术规范
- 2.71 MB | 10次下载 | 免费
- 6elmo直线电机驱动调试细则
- 4.76 MB | 9次下载 | 6 积分
- 7WIFI智能音箱原理图完整版
- 0.09 MB | 7次下载 | 10 积分
- 8PC1013三合一快充数据线充电芯片介绍
- 1.03 MB | 7次下载 | 免费
总榜
- 1matlab软件下载入口
- 未知 | 935115次下载 | 10 积分
- 2开源硬件-PMP21529.1-4 开关降压/升压双向直流/直流转换器 PCB layout 设计
- 1.48MB | 420061次下载 | 10 积分
- 3Altium DXP2002下载入口
- 未知 | 233084次下载 | 10 积分
- 4威廉希尔官方网站 仿真软件multisim 10.0免费下载
- 340992 | 191367次下载 | 10 积分
- 5十天学会AVR单片机与C语言视频教程 下载
- 158M | 183333次下载 | 10 积分
- 6labview8.5下载
- 未知 | 81581次下载 | 10 积分
- 7Keil工具MDK-Arm免费下载
- 0.02 MB | 73806次下载 | 10 积分
- 8LabVIEW 8.6下载
- 未知 | 65985次下载 | 10 积分
评论
查看更多